What it is, How it works

Hair testing is recognized as a significant method for identifying drug and alcohol consumption. Hair retains a prolonged record of substances by embedding biomarkers within the growing hair fiber. When taken near the scalp, hair can reveal up to a 3-month timeline for detecting drugs and alcohol. Hair is easy to obtain, relatively resistant to tampering, and convenient to transport.

A 1.5-inch section of roughly 200 hair strands (around the width of a #2 pencil) nearest to the scalp delivers 100mg of hair, which is the ideal quantity for evaluation and verification. For EtG, additional checks, and/or analyses over 10 panels, 150mg is advised. It's best to measure the sample with a jeweler’s scale. Should scalp hair not be available, a similar amount from body hair can be utilized. When discussing head hair, this pertains exclusively to scalp hair. Body hair encompasses all other varieties (facial, axillary, etc.).

Process Overview

The laboratory handling of a drug test outcome comprises four core steps: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.

Accessioning accounts for the initial inclusion of a sample into a lab's system. This includes confirming that the sample was correctly sealed and dispatched, assigning a random L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and finalizing any further data input not available through an electronic chain of custody system.

Screening entails an initial rapid assessment for drugs of abuse. Screening serves as a budget-friendly method to dismiss drug usage in most samples; however, a positive screen necessitates confirmation for legal acceptance. Any samples that indicate a positive result during Screening necessitate an additional confirmation.

If a sample indicates a presumptively positive result during the Screening phase, more hair is taken from the original sample to prepare for Extraction. During this stage, drugs are extracted from hair at concentrations significantly lower than other methods (e.g., urine or oral fluid), making hair drug screening the most challenging procedure to perform.

Confirmation of any positive screening result is performed using GC/MS, GC/MS/MS, or LC/MS/MS. All samples that are presumptively positive undergo washing before confirmation if required. The entire laboratory sequence from Accessioning to Confirmation is scrutinized under both the C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air classification and the compliance with ISO / IEC 17025 standards.

Advantages of hair drug testing:

  • Extended detection window: Hair drug analysis can identify drug use up to 90 days, as opposed to urine tests, which have a reduced detection duration.
  • Hard to manipulate: A hair drug test is difficult to deceive, enhancing result reliability.
  • Insights into historical usage: It can show a usage pattern over time, rather than just recent consumption.

Limitations:

  • Inability to detect recent use: Drugs become detectable in hair approximately 5-7 days post-use.
  • Expense: Hair drug testing is often pricier compared to other drug testing techniques.
  • Result variability: Elements like hair color and personal hair growth differences can impact the concentration of drug metabolites in the hair.

Note: Although frequently called "hair follicle tests," the examination is conducted on the hair strand rather than the follicle beneath the scalp.

What's New In Hair Follicle Drug Testing according to the Hair Drug Testing Experts

With its multidisciplinary nature, hair testing brings together researchers, scientists, and experts from various domains to develop innovative techniques, explore new methodologies, and address emerging concerns, responding to the ever-evolving challenges of drug abuse, therapeutic drug monitoring, and environmental exposures to pollutants.

The joint meeting of the Society of Hair Testing (SoHT) and the Italian Group of Forensic Toxicologists (GTFI) was organized in Verona, June 8–10, 2022, and hosted by the Legal Medicine team of the Verona University Hospital, directed by Franco Tagliaro together with Federica Bortolotti and Rossella Gottardo.

It served as a prominent platform for knowledge exchange and collaboration, facilitating groundbreaking advancements in hair testing and analysis. In this special issue of Drug Testing and Analysis, we aim to showcase the remarkable manuscripts presented at this significant event, shedding light on the latest research and highlighting the future directions in this field.

Novel Analytical Techniques: The Verona meeting witnessed the unveiling of cutting-edge analytical techniques, offering enhanced sensitivity, selectivity, and accuracy for drug testing. Remarkable advancements in sample preparation, detection, and identification of drug compounds have been presented. The manuscripts in this section presented novel approaches, such as multianalyte methods and on-line preparation which can enable rapid analysis and improve thorough forensic investigations.

Biomarkers and Pharmacokinetics: The identification and validation of reliable biomarkers and pharmacokinetic studies are fundamental aspects of drug testing and analysis. The impact of hair treatments on the oxidation/decomposition of drugs in hair was also explored, as the long-term fate of drugs incorporated in the keratin matrix. Furthermore, the SoHT meeting in Verona featured research on the identification and quantification of alcohol abuse biomarkers, their stability, and their correlation with exposure and other biomarkers.

Forensic Applications and Interpretation: One of the vital objectives of hair testing is its application in forensic investigations and legal proceedings. The SoHT meeting in Verona emphasized the significance of rigorous interpretation of analytical results and the need for standardized protocols. Manuscripts in this section present advancements in forensic toxicology, and have explored the challenges posed by emerging designer drugs and strategies to combat their proliferation. The pitfalls encountered when the exogenous/endogenous nature of a substance is questioned were presented and discussed. The special issue presents also manuscripts that delve into the ethical implications of drug testing in drug facilitated sexual assaults.

Clinical Applications of hair testing are witnessed by the insight on environmental tobacco smoke exposure, assessed by hair analysis in a population of students and the study of in utero-exposure to drugs of abuse through neonatal hair analysis. Exposure to drugs was also important in cases of child abuse/neglect, when the clinical purpose of hair testing merge with its forensic applications.

The legal framework surrounding hair testing and the achievement of guidelines to ensure fairness, accuracy, and confidentiality in drug testing practices have also been discussed,and the SoHT consensus on general hair testing and testing for drugs of abuse was presented at the meeting and published as a Letter to the Editor.

A hair follicle drug test analyzes a small sample of hair to detect a history of drug use over time. Because drug metabolites are incorporated into hair as it grows, this method can show patterns of use instead of just recent exposure. It is frequently used for legal and court requirements, long-term monitoring, and high-trust workforce screening.
Standard hair drug testing typically reflects drug use over approximately a 90-day period, based on the length of hair collected at the time of testing. Longer hair can sometimes reflect a longer time frame, and extremely short hair can reduce that window.
Hair drug testing commonly screens for marijuana/THC, cocaine, opiates/opioids, amphetamines/methamphetamines, and PCP. In many cases, additional expanded panels may be requested to include other substances.
